CHANDLER, AZ – September 17, 2009 - Perfectify Magazine, one of the Valley’s leading self-improvement magazines, is a featured sponsor of the 5th Annual Phoenix Fashion Week, taking place at the Hotel Valley Ho in Phoenix, AZ, October 1st – October 3rd, 2009.
Phoenix Fashion Week bridges national and international designers with retailers, boutiques, fashionistas, and the fashion media throughout the world. The 3 day fashion event will showcase Holiday 2009 and Spring 2010 collections with 36 designer runway shows, numerous trunk sales, statewide retail events, and a tradeshow.
Kristi Larsen founded Perfectify Magazine to inform readers about the benefits of self-improvement, a healthy lifestyle, ambition, individual excellence, success, and all-around betterment of one's self. Perfectify features a fresh mix of self-improvement, fashion, beauty and fitness articles in each issue, appealing to a wide demographic nationally.
Says Larsen, "We are so excited to be a part of Phoenix Fashion Week 2009. Our readers want to know about the latest styles and trends and we will have a front row seat to all of the action!"
Phoenix Fashion Week is dedicated to developing the Arizona fashion industry through educational seminars and workshops year round, while benefiting Susan G. Komen Breast for the Cure Phoenix with the new FASHIONABLY PINK Fashion Show.
Perfectify Magazine will be distributed in 550 swag bags for Phoenix Fashion Week VIPs during the 3 day event. The winner of the Phoenix Fashion Week Emerging Designer Contest will also receive a 2 page feature spread in Perfectify Magazine.
“It’s an honor to be part of supporting such great charities, while also helping up and coming designers get the exposure they deserve,” says Larsen. “Being part of Phoenix Fashion Week is a win/win opportunity for us and our readers.”

Valley Magazine Features Vicki Gunvalson of Real Housewives of Orange County; Throws Bash for Reality Star at Scottsdale Hotspot
SCOTTSDALE, AZ – October 28, 2009
Entrepreneur and television personality, Vicki Gunvalson, will be featured on the November cover of Perfectify Magazine, a Chandler based self-improvement magazine, featuring a fresh mix of wellness, fashion, beauty and fitness articles in each full-color issue. Gunvalson appears on the reality show The Real Housewives of Orange County and is the founder of Coto Insurance Company in Coto de Caza, CA.
Kristi Larsen, publisher of Perfectify Magazine, was introduced to Gunvalson by lifestyle coach Michael Lindstrom, who serves as a business consultant to both Gunvalson and Larsen.
Says Larsen, “Vicki’s dedication and message of empowerment is inspiring. Her business acumen and passion for life are evident when you watch her on TV. We couldn’t be more excited to have Vicki grace our November cover.”
To celebrate the launch of the November issue, Perfectify Magazine, in conjunction with Lindstrom, will be hosting a VIP bash in honor of Gunvalson on Friday, November 6th from 8pm-12am at The Blue Martini in Scottsdale, AZ. Gunvalson will be in attendance at the event and the public is welcome.

Reality Show Reveals Behind the Scenes Drama of Valley Magazine
SCOTTSDALE, AZ – October 27, 2009
Perfectify Magazine, one of the Valley’s leading self-improvement magazines, is venturing into the world of reality television by filming a pilot episode that reveals the chaotic, dramatic and often hilarious process of publishing a magazine.
Perfectify Magazine is a Valley based, woman owned self-improvement magazine, featuring a fresh mix of wellness, fashion, beauty and fitness articles in each full-color issue.
Kristi Larsen, publisher of Perfectify, has spent the past six months with her staff filming the pilot for a reality series titled “Making a Magazine”. With the help of the show’s creative producer, lifestyle coach Michael Lindstrom, the pilot will soon be shopped to networks and distribution companies in Los Angeles. If picked up by a network, “Making a Magazine” could be developed into a full-length reality series.
With a very large sum of capital invested in the pilot, Larsen and her staff are hopeful the network executives will see the potential for it to become a huge hit with reality TV fans.
“Most people have no idea what is involved in putting together a magazine,” says Larsen. “Our pilot episode gives people an intriguing behind-the-scenes look at how stressful, exciting, and hilarious the whole process really is!”
The pilot episode also follows Larsen as she balances her personal life and her other two businesses, Chandler Personal Training and East Valley
Boot Camp.
Says Larsen, “We know there is a viewer base out there for this series. Networks and viewers are looking for reality shows outside of Los Angeles and New York City.” Larsen adds, “We definitely feel the Valley is the perfect setting for reality television’s next big hit – and we want to be it!”

Local Fitness Trainer Triumphs Over Spinal Surgery to Launch Magazine for Women
CHANDLER, AZ – July 13, 2009
Kristi Larsen, Certified Fitness Trainer, owner of East Valley Bootcamp and Editor in Chief of Perfectify Magazine, just celebrated a very special milestone. On July 11, 2000, Larsen was on an operating table being cut open head-to-toe, enduring a grueling surgery to have seven vertebrae fused together in an effort to correct idiopathic scoliosis – a condition she was diagnosed with at the age of 12. On July 12, 2003, Larsen was on stage at a bodybuilding fitness show competing in her very first figure competition.
Pushing herself through three years of emotional and physical recovery, Larsen fought her way back to health. Through her personal experiences with tragedy and triumph, Larsen has now made it her mission to inspire and motivate other women to live their best life. Out of this passion was born Perfectify Magazine, launched by Larsen in September 2007.
“Perfectify”, a term coined by Larsen, means:
1. to conform absolutely to the description or definition of an ideal type.
2. to vary, adjust, shape, modify accurately, or exactly in every detail.
3. to bring to perfection; make flawless or without blemish.
4. to bring nearer to perfection; improve.
5. to bring to completion; finish.
6. to be or become PERFECT FOR YOU
Since its launch, Perfectify Magazine has enjoyed rave reviews from readers and advertisers alike. The mission of Perfectify Magazine is to inform its readers about the benefits of self-improvement, a healthy lifestyle, ambition, individual excellence, success, and all-around betterment of one’s self. Perfectify features a fresh mix of self-improvement, beauty and fitness articles in each issue, appealing to a wide demographic locally and nationally.
Says Larsen, “My desire is to educate and encourage people to always do the very best with what you have to work with. Everyone has challenges, but none of your issues should keep you from achieving everything you desire in life.”
Always looking for more ways to challenge herself, Larsen is also the owner of East Valley Bootcamp, a successful outdoor fitness bootcamp with locations throughout the Valley. Larsen pushes her bootcamp students to success, drawing from her personal experiences for strength and guidance.
“I’ve been in a wheelchair and I’ve been on the stage of a fitness competition – I’ve found my personal victory,” says Larsen. “Through my magazine and my fitness training, I want to help people find their own personal victory – whatever that looks like to them.”
